CS8592 Object Oriented Analysis And Design

CS8592 Object Oriented Analysis And Design

ANNA UNIVERSITY, CHENNAI
AFFILIATED INSTITUTIONS
REGULATIONS – 2017
CHOICE BASED CREDIT SYSTEM
CS8592 Object Oriented Analysis And Design

UNIT I UNIFIED PROCESS AND USE CASE DIAGRAMS 

UML diagrams

Next Gen POS system, Inception

Relating Use cases include, extend and generalization

UNIT II STATIC UML DIAGRAMS

Domain Model

Finding conceptual class Hierarchies

Aggregation and Composition

UNIT III DYNAMIC AND IMPLEMENTATION UML DIAGRAMS

UML interaction diagrams

State machine diagram and Modelling

Component and Deployment Diagrams

UNIT IV DESIGN PATTERNS

GRASP: Designing objects with responsibilities

Controller Design Patterns

Applying GoF design patterns

UNIT V TESTING 

Object Oriented Methodologies

Impact of object orientation on Testing

Develop Test Cases and Test Plans